Shopping for your wedding dress is unlike your everyday trip into town, and can sometimes be a little overwhelming, so make sure you go prepared. Many shops operate on an appointment-preferred or appointment-only basis. This allows you and your party a set amount of time to pursue the selection in a relaxed environment. Don’t be disheartened if you don’t find your dream dress on the first go, it can take many visits to different stores and trying on countless styles to find the perfect fit for you. Preparation is Key
A common question in the search for a wedding dress is
“when should I start looking?”. For the most part, it’s recommended to begin browsing the racks about 10-18 months before the big day. This gives you plenty of time to shop-hop and play dress-up before you find what’s right for you. Different designers have varying turnaround times for dresses, but plan for an average of 6 months between choosing your ‘fit and having it arrive in store. Then remember to leave a little extra time for any alterations or last-minute changes that could need to be made.
